Tisha B'Av Observance

Our annual Tisha B’Av observance will held at Or Hadash on the evening of Wednesday, July 29, 2009, beginning at 8:00 p.m. This solemn and contemplative program will include periods of silence and chanting, in commemoration of the many tragedies which have befallen the Jewish people throughout the course of our history. We will chant the traditional Book of Eichah (Lamentations), with English overreadings of selected passages by volunteer attendees. We will enter in silence and leave in silence. Please join us for what has come to be a touching experience in the tradition of our community. For those of you observing the Tisha B’Av fast, the 25 hour fast will begin at sunset on July 29 and continue through nightfall on July 30.
